Indian Spider-Man fans have a reason to celebrate. Sony Pictures Entertainment India has moved up the release date of Spider-Man: Brand New Day. The film will now hit Indian cinemas on July 30, 2026, which is a full day before its US release on July 31, 2026 . This marks Tom Holland’s return as Peter Parker after nearly five years . The movie continues the story from Spider-Man: No Way Home, where the entire world forgot who Peter Parker was .
Advance Ticket Bookings Start June 17
Marvel Studios and Sony Pictures dropped a new comic-book style poster for the film on June 10 . Along with the poster, they announced the opening of ticketing windows . Advance ticket bookings for premium large format screens will begin on June 17, 2026 .
Fans will be able to book tickets for high-end formats including IMAX, 4DX, and MX4D . This is the first time in the franchise’s history that tickets will go on sale weeks before the release date . The new poster shows Tom Holland’s Spider-Man swinging through New York City, with a brightly lit theatre marquee in the background. The image also teases the hero’s new suit with more prominent red highlights and a throwback comic book style .
Language Options and Formats in India
Spider-Man: Brand New Day will be available in six languages across India . Fans can watch the superhero blockbuster in English, Hindi, Tamil, Telugu, Kannada, and Malayalam . The film will be released in both 2D and 3D formats across all premium large screens in the country . The early release follows a common practice for major Hollywood movies. Many big titles now arrive in India a day earlier than in the United States .
Cast and Story Details
Tom Holland returns as Peter Parker / Spider-Man . Zendaya and Jacob Batalon reprise their roles as MJ and Ned . However, after the events of No Way Home, neither of them remembers who Peter is . The film also introduces new faces to the franchise. Sadie Sink (known for Stranger Things) joins the cast, along with Jon Bernthal who plays The Punisher . The movie is directed by Destin Daniel Cretton , who previously directed Shang-Chi and the Legend of the Ten Rings .
The story follows Peter Parker as he tries to build a new life alone. He faces new threats including Scorpion and The Punisher . Reports also suggest that Bruce Banner makes an appearance in the film . The movie marks the beginning of a new chapter for the character after the dramatic conclusion of No Way Home .

A Five-Year Wait for Fans
This is the fourth solo Spider-Man film to star Tom Holland as Peter Parker . The previous film, Spider-Man: No Way Home, released in December 2021 . It became one of the biggest box office hits of all time, earning over $1.9 billion worldwide . Fans have waited nearly five years to see Holland return to the role. The long gap has only made the anticipation for Brand New Day much stronger .
